Tort of Defamation
Legal wrong involving the communication of a false statement that harms the reputation of an individual, business, product, group, government, religion, or nation.
Emotional Distress
A legal term describing significant mental suffering or anguish that arises from an incident caused intentionally or by negligence.
Injurious Falsehood
A false statement made maliciously that causes actual damage to a person's business or property.
Trade Secret
Information, including a formula, practice, process, design, instrument, pattern, or compilation of information, that is not generally known and that a business can keep confidential to gain an economic advantage over competitors or customers.
